Context: Ardenfell line margins slipped three points over two quarters. Drivers: input steel costs, aggressive discounting at the Westmoor branch, and a stale price book. Proposal: uplift list prices four percent, tighten discount authority to regional level, sunset the two lowest-margin SKUs. Risk: volume loss at Halverton accounts, estimated under two percent. Decision requested at Thursday's review. Modelling assumptions are in the appendix pack. The commercial reasoning leadership wants kept close is noted directly below.

board note of tajop-yajof: The finance team signed off on a budget of $77.6 million for Project Pramir.

Fix for GraphQL N+1 on the Fernwick catalog service. Symptom: resolver fires one query per line item; latency spikes above 2s on carts over 40 items. Mitigation: enable the batch loader flag `catalog.dataloader.enabled` and restart pods in the `edge-west` pool. Verify with the trace sampler — per-request query count should drop below 5. To pull traces from the Quillscope internal API, authenticate with the key below.

API key for taduf-yahif: qvz11-nMDtAWg6H2u

This change moves failed-export handling in Ledgerbird from manual requeue to automatic retry with backoff. Reviewers should confirm the retry worker is idempotent: exports are keyed by batch ID, and a retried batch must not duplicate rows in the destination warehouse. Note the dead-letter path is unchanged; only the retry scheduling is new. Backoff intervals, maximum attempts, and the dead-letter cutoff are all externalized rather than hardcoded. Review the proposed settings against the staging values shown below.

service settings:
ralael:
  pin: 7453
  tenant: zorath
  seal: seal_087806e4
  metrics_host: metrics.ralael.paliqworks.example
  standby_team: fraath
  escalation: praok-istiel
  nonce: 10e083

# Service Accounts: String Extraction

The `extract-i18n` script pulls translatable strings from all Bramblewick repos and pushes them to the Glossa service. It runs under the `i18n-extractor` service account. Do not run it under your personal account; Glossa rate-limits individual users aggressively. The account has write access to the staging catalog only. Set the token in your shell before invoking the script. The current staging token is below.

API key for kahap-kafog: zpat15_6qzxZ7YR8aDwjmp